DescriptionNVD

h3c firewall <= 3.10 ESS6703 has a privilege bypass vulnerability.

AnalysisAI

h3c firewall <= 3.10 ESS6703 has a privilege bypass vulnerability. Rated critical severity (CVSS 9.8), this vulnerability is remotely exploitable, no authentication required, low attack complexity. No vendor patch available.

Technical ContextAI

This vulnerability is classified as Improper Privilege Management (CWE-269), which allows attackers to escalate privileges to gain unauthorized elevated access. h3c firewall <= 3.10 ESS6703 has a privilege bypass vulnerability. Affected products include: H3C Secpath F5030 Firmware, H3C Secpath F5060 Firmware, H3C Secpath F5080 Firmware, H3C Secpath F5030-D Firmware, H3C Secpath F5060-D Firmware.

RemediationAI

No vendor patch is available at time of analysis. Monitor vendor advisories for updates. Apply principle of least privilege, validate privilege transitions, implement proper role separation.
